Description
Savory Malibu Chicken is a delightful dish featuring tender chicken breasts layered with ham and Swiss cheese, breaded to a crispy golden perfection, then baked and served with a creamy, tangy mustard sauce. This recipe combines frying and baking methods to achieve a rich, flavorful meal that’s perfect for a comforting dinner.
Ingredients

Chicken and Coating
- 4 pieces Chicken Breasts (Pounded thin for even cooking)
- 1 cup All-Purpose Flour (Use gluten-free flour for a gluten-free version)
- 2 large Eggs (For binding the breadcrumb coating)
- 1 cup Panko Breadcrumbs (Offers a crispy texture)
- 2 tablespoons Olive Oil/Butter (For frying)
- Salt and Pepper (to taste)
Fillings
- 4 slices Ham (Traditional deli-style)
- 4 slices Swiss Cheese (Melts beautifully)
Creamy Mustard Sauce
- 1/2 cup Mayonnaise (Rich base for the sauce)
- 2 tablespoons Dijon Mustard (Adds tanginess)
- 1 tablespoon Honey (Sweetens the sauce)
- 1 tablespoon Lemon Juice (Brightens the sauce)
- 1 teaspoon Worcestershire Sauce (Optional)
Instructions
- Prep Chicken: Pound chicken breasts to ¼-½ inch thickness evenly for uniform cooking. Season both sides generously with salt and pepper, then set aside to rest.
- Set Breading Station: Prepare three shallow dishes: one with flour, the second with whisked eggs mixed with a splash of milk for moisture, and the third with Panko breadcrumbs for a crispy coating.
- Bread the Chicken: First dredge each chicken breast in flour, shaking off any excess. Then dip into the egg mixture to coat completely, followed by pressing into the Panko breadcrumbs until fully covered.
- Cook the Chicken: Heat olive oil and butter in a skillet over medium heat. Fry each breaded chicken piece for about 2-3 minutes per side or until they turn golden brown and crispy. Remove from heat.
- Assemble and Bake: Place the fried chicken breasts in a baking dish. Top each with a slice of ham and Swiss cheese. Bake in a preheated oven at 400°F (200°C) for 15-20 minutes until the cheese melts and the chicken is cooked through.
- Make Sauce: In a small bowl, whisk together m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, honey, lemon juice, and Worcestershire sauce (if using). Taste and adjust the tanginess or sweetness to your preference.
- Serve: Drizzle the creamy mustard sauce over the baked Malibu chicken. Garnish if desired and serve hot with your favorite sides.
Notes
- For a gluten-free option, substitute all-purpose flour and Panko breadcrumbs with gluten-free alternatives.
- Ensure chicken breasts are pounded evenly to prevent uneven cooking.
- Use a combination of olive oil and butter for frying to enhance flavor and browning.
- Worcestershire sauce in the sauce is optional but adds depth.
- Serve with steamed vegetables, rice, or mashed potatoes for a balanced meal.
